About Sierra Club

The Sierra Club is a nonprofit organization that promotes environmental conservation. It was founded in 1892 by John Muir and is one of the oldest and largest environmental organizations in the United States. The organization has over 3.8 million members and supporters and is dedicated to protecting the planet's natural resources and wildlife. The Sierra Club engages in a variety of activities, including lobbying for environmental legislation, organizing outdoor activities, and publishing a magazine. The organization is headquartered in Oakland, California.
